I recommend feeding your gear generic cinderlands/tomb of exile stuff untill you can't. Cinderland stuff will only cost coppers, so take advantage of it as much as possible. Break all the mistywoods and beyond gear to get Element/Jewel powder. Eventually you'll want to transmute Elements and Jewels (not to be confused with gems) to feed your gear. They only cost one copper to feed and give large amounts of gear exp compared to feeding a normal item, that costs silvers and sometimes soulstones, while only giving a fraction of exp. You can transmute elements through your inventory's transmute button at the bottom row, they cost powder, 50 silver and 5 soulstone. You can also get some from the daily dash, some quests and from your level up surveys.

Yeah, the stretch you're feeling at your level is normal - what Archess described is totally true. Once you get to the quests for E.Fleet Supply Chain and Nightshade Harbor (which are the 24 man versions of the Blackram Supply Chain and Bloodshade Harbor dungeons), you'll start to earn 40-ish silver per quest (I found these were a good place to come back to farm for gold and mats after reaching level 50 by following the yellow storyline quests). The gold troubles is only a tip of the iceberg. I was selling Tree Sap (just lowest) on my first character. Tree Fellers are fairly good guild to sell mats on (particularly if you order and pick up from the guild rep). I also did that on my (now level 30 in Cinderlands) alt that does stonecutting and herbside, stonecutting is oka'ish, but nowhere near as good as treefellers.

 

I also ran out of keys on Hujikar, as it took me 28 tries to unlock the class weapon. Basically I set aside the blue valor stones I needed for the shields purchase, and the belt #1, and then started taking keys as daily quest rewards. You can do a run of F8 daily dungeons taking keys as rewards instead of valor stones, as well as grinding the Moonwater dailies for them.

 

I also crafted keys, but it was not worth it imo. Did you pick up all your Daily Dash rewards? I always have a bunch hanging without picking it up (because storage), sometimes I check back if I can find something useful!

 

One thing about Hujikar purples, they are great as feed or to break down into powders!

To break gear there's a dismantle button, it's right next to the transmute button on the bottom of your inventory. The cheapest way to get normal keys is to just do dailies. If i'm counting right, you can get a combined 11 keys a day from just the Hogshead and the Jadestone dailies that are the easiest/fastest.
